Abstract

Parental Reflective Functioning and its Relation to Parenting Stress in a Sample with Early Regulatory Disorders Parents' capacity to reflect on their child as a mental agent, is defined as an important competence for the early parent-infant relationship. One way to operationalize this is parental reflective functioning (PRF) that distinguishes between mentalizing and non-mentalizing modes of reflection. Until today PRF has not been investigated in samples of infants/toddlers with early regulatory disorders. Goal of the present study is to investigate PRF by comparing a clinical group with parents of infants/toddlers with early regulatory disorders (N = 98) with a healthy control group (N = 27) and testing if PRF is related to parenting stress, past mental illness of the mother, and stress factors related to pregnancy and birth. A semi-structured clinical interview, the Parenting Stress Index, the Symptom-Check-List-90R-S, the Parental Reflective Functioning Questionnaire, and an anamnestic questionnaire were used. Compared to the control group, mothers of infants/toddlers with early regulatory disorders reported significant more prementalizing. Prementalizing in the total sample was significantly predicted by parenting stress, accounting for 16.3 % of the variance. None of the other independent variables significantly predicted prementalizing. Results are discussed in relation to early regulatory disorders and implications for clinical practice.

摘要

父母反思功能及其与患有早期调节障碍样本中育儿压力的关系 父母将孩子视为具有心理活动的个体进行反思的能力,被定义为早期亲子关系中的一项重要能力。实现这一点的一种方法是父母反思功能(PRF),它区分了心理化和非心理化的反思模式。到目前为止,尚未在患有早期调节障碍的婴幼儿样本中对PRF进行研究。本研究的目的是通过比较一个临床组(98名患有早期调节障碍婴幼儿的父母)和一个健康对照组(27名)来研究PRF,并测试PRF是否与育儿压力、母亲过去的精神疾病以及与怀孕和分娩相关的压力因素有关。使用了半结构化临床访谈、育儿压力指数、症状自评量表90R-S、父母反思功能问卷和一份记忆问卷。与对照组相比,患有早期调节障碍婴幼儿的母亲报告的前心理化显著更多。育儿压力显著预测了总样本中的前心理化,占方差的16.3%。其他自变量均未显著预测前心理化。结合早期调节障碍对结果进行了讨论,并探讨了其对临床实践的启示。
